Because of this, I will kill secure at any cost, always and forever.

You do God's work. It's the only way to play and the mentality I always take as support. Kill. Secured.

This.

All that matters is the win.
edit: What's the different between a kill and an assist anyways, ~150 gold?
not talking about spree stoppers

Formula is:

Kill: (streak + 200) + (hero level * 9)
Assist:
[1 hero] 125 + (12 x hero level)
[2 heroes] 40 + (10 x hero level)
[3 heroes] 10 + (6 x hero level)
[4+ heroes] (6 x hero level)

Seriously though, your carry should be farming well enough to make up for only getting assist gold. If they whine they're either terrible at last hitting or incredibly greedy (or your team has been terrible at supporting them but it's Dota so always someone else's fault). So yeah, if two people kill a level 10 hero then it's a difference of 150 gold between the kill and assist.
